Opals Announce May Training Squad

Basketball Australia have announced a squad of 20 players for a preliminary training camp squad to be held in May at the AIS in preparation for the London Olympics.

The squad is as follows:

Suzy Batkovic
Abby Bishop
Liz Cambage
Rohanee Cox
Cayla Francis
Kristi Harrower
Laura Hodges
Natalie Hurst
Lauren Jackson
Rachel Jarry
Kathleen MacLeod
Jenna O'Hea
Erin Phillips
Samantha Richards
Jennifer Screen
Belinda Snell
Marianna Tolo
Kristen Veal
Carly Wilson
Hanna Zavecz
